Canva Crafting Club
Program Description: Using Canva to design wall and shirt decals, mousepads, and more!
Grades Levels of Students (Min and Max): 3rd – 6th grade only
Start and End Date Program: March 26th – May 14th
Time and Days of the week: Thursdays 3 – 4 pm when school is in session
Location (School and Room/Area): Robotics Room next to Mrs. Evans Tech Lab Cost per
Participant: $75.00 (cost includes most cutting materials and instruction; shirts will need to be provided by families for size and material preference.)
Registration Min/Max number of Participants: min 4/max 10 Program
Contact Info (Name and Email): Sara Evans (evans.sara@cusd80.com)
Special Instructions: My final 4th Quarter at Fulton is going to be such a special one! I am pulling out all the fun in this Canva Design club. Students will design their own creations using Canva and then learn how to bring those ideas to life in Cricut Design Space using our Cricut cutting machines. We’ll be making wall decals, shirt heat transfer vinyl designs, custom tumblers, and more. This is a chance for kids to stretch their creativity, learn real design tools, and turn their amazing imaginations into something they can actually hold in their hands.
